Duplex stainless steel Orifice flange also referred to as ORFF in its abbreviated form, are components used for metering the volumetric flow rate of liquids and gasses that are being transported through a pipe. When two Orifice Flange Jis 16k are used together, they have known an orifice flange union. The range of alloy steel Orifice flange covers all standard sizes and ranges, produced in all common flange materials. API 6A Alloy Steel Orifice Flange generally comes with either a Raised Face or RTJ (Ring Type Joint) facings. Each Orifice Flange Jis 5k comes with two pipe taps. These taps are used to measure the pressure drop of the flow through an orifice plate. The orifice plates do not come with flanges. The plates are sized based on the requirements of the application. In order to change the orifice plate, two jack screws are used to spread the Alloy Steel Orifice Flange Jis 10k apart. Alloy Steel Orifice Flange Din En 1092-1 has a raised face & is usually available in slip-on, weld neck, and threaded flanges.

Stainless Steel Orifice Flange Asme B16.5 Class 300 are installed in a straight run of pipe to avoid turbulence that could occur at the plate. As a thumb rule, an Alloy Steel Orifice Flange Class 600 has five diameters of pipe downstream &ten diameters of straight pipe upstream. There are a set of guidelines set mentioned in (American Gas Association) i.e. the AGA Report #3 for the use of the Orifice flange ANSI b16. 5 which lists the Orifice Metering of Natural gas.
When installing the Carbon Steel Orifice Flange Awwa C207 Class D, the pressure taps need to be at the same height as each other. Pressure taps must not be installed facing down. This is because the taps could become plugged with debris in the line. The supposition while calculating the orifice plate is that the static head of the tubes is the same on both sides of the Orifice Flange A105.

A note mentioned by any Stainless Steel Orifice Flange Manufacturer is that the orifice plate is not interchangeable. This means that the buyer cannot use an orifice plate of water line into the hydrocarbon line. Alloy Steel Orifice Flange 150 class lbs tend to be butt-welded into the pipeline. The inside diameter also referred to as the bore diameter of the pipe must be specified when ordering from all Orifice Flange Manufacturers In India. Carbon steel Orifice flange is available in ANSI classes 300, 600, 900, 1500, and 2500. Although it is important to note that Class# 600 and above Pn16 Alloy Steel Orifice Flange is available in weld neck type end connection only. Alloy Steel Orifice Flange Asme B16.5 IS not available in class ANSI 150 size because the thickness of ANSI 150 flanges is not enough to allow the drilling of pressure taps.

What is an Orifice Flange?

An Orifice flange is a disc-shaped flange, engineered with either a Raised Face or a Ring Type Joint facing. The traditional orifice flange assembly consists of a pair of flanges, orifice plate, bolts, nuts, gaskets, jacking screws and plugs. Jacking screws ensure the easy removal of the primary flow element.

An Orifice Flange is used in combination with orifice meters to measure the flow rate of oil, gas and other liquids conveyed by the pipeline. Orifice flanges are manufactured to ASME B16.36 in multiple sizes and, material grades.
An orifice flange is used to measure the flow of the fluid conveyed by the pipeline via a flow nozzle positioned on the flange itself. Pairs of pressure tappings are machined onto the orifice flange, making separate tappings on the pipe wall unnecessary.
An Orifice flange is a disc-shaped flange, engineered with either a Raised Face or a Ring Type Joint facing.

How does an orifice flange work?

The function of the orifice flange is to measure the rate of the flow of the commodity through the piping system. Orifice flanges are easy to recognize because they have a hole drilled through the face of the flange perpendicular to the pipe. They also have an additional set of bolts called jack screws.

What is the function of an orifice?

An orifice plate is a device used for measuring flow rate, for reducing pressure or for restricting flow (in the latter two cases it is often called a restriction plate ).

Notes:
  1. Marking
    The Upstream side of the orifice tab shall be stamped at the indicated locations with:
    - the word UPSTREAM
    - the Tag Number
    - the ASME flange class, followed by RF
    - the nominal pipe size (NPS)
    - the measured orifice D1 (in mm)
    - the material of the orifice plate
    - the type of orifice plate (Square, Restriction etc.)
    Letter height approx. 4 mm
  2. Welding of tab
    Tab may be integral with orifice plate up to and including 7 mm plate thickness.
    In other cases full penetration joint to be applied.
  3. Finish of plate
    The upstream and downstream faces of the orifice plate to a diameter equal to D3 shall have a surface roughness Ra ≤ 0.8 µm ASME B46.1.
    The remaining annular part (between D4 & D3) of upstream and downstream faces shall have a surface roughness Ra between 3.2 and 3.6 µm ASME B46.1. This finish shall be obtained by machining with a round nosed cutting tool having a 0.8 mm radius at a feed rate between 0.35 and 0.45 mm per revolution.
  4. Concentricity
    The centre of the orifice shall not differ from the centre of the plate by more than 0.1 mm for ≤ NPS 8 and 0.2 mm for > NPS 8.
  5. Finish of throat
    The throat and outlet cone shall have a surface roughness Ra ≤ 0.4 µm ASME B46.1.
    All edges shall be sharp and free from burrs, so that when viewed with the naked eye no light is reflected by the corners.
  6. Plate thickness
    The difference between any two measurements of plate thickness, for annular part D1-D3, shall not differ by more than 0.001 DN in mm.
    The plate shall not depart from flatness along any diameter by more than 0.01 D3.
    Tolerance for N shall be:
    N ≤ 6 mm +0.1/-0.25 mm
    N > 6 mm +0/-1.5 mm
    Thickness for annular part D3-D4, may be slightly less, max 0.05 mm, due to surface finishing difference between D1-D3 & D3-D4. (see note 3)
